Palma Sends Schwartz to the Rail

Niveau 17 : 4,000/8,000, 8,000 ante
Jake Schwartz
Jake Schwartz

Three ways to the {k-Spades}{4-Spades}{2-Diamonds} flop, Jake Schwartz checked out of the big blind and then faced a bet worth 15,000. Nick Palma raised to 43,000 and Schwartz jammed for the last 148,000 he had behind to force one fold. Palma, however, instantly called.

Jake Schwartz: {k-Hearts}{3-Hearts}
Nick Palma: {2-Hearts}{2-Spades}

"You got it, nice hand Nick," Schwartz almost immediately said even before the {8-Diamonds} turn and the {q-Clubs} river completed the board. Palma replied with a "I could have some random shit, too" before raking in the pot which brought him to nearly seven figures.
